#include "IteratableChunkChecksumValidator.h"
#include "DefaultDiskWriter.h"
#include <cppunit/extensions/HelperMacros.h>
using namespace std;
class IteratableChunkChecksumValidatorTest:public CppUnit::TestFixture {
CPPUNIT_TEST_SUITE(IteratableChunkChecksumValidatorTest);
CPPUNIT_TEST(testValidate);
/*
CPPUNIT_TEST(testValidate2);
CPPUNIT_TEST(testValidate3);
CPPUNIT_TEST(testValidate4);
*/
CPPUNIT_TEST_SUITE_END();
private:
static const char* csArray[];// = { "29b0e7878271645fffb7eec7db4a7473a1c00bc1",
// "4df75a661cb7eb2733d9cdaa7f772eae3a4e2976",
// "0a4ea2f7dd7c52ddf2099a444ab2184b4d341bdb" };
public:
void setUp() {
}
void testValidate();
/*
void testValidate2();
void testValidate3();
void testValidate4();
*/
};
CPPUNIT_TEST_SUITE_REGISTRATION( IteratableChunkChecksumValidatorTest );
const char* IteratableChunkChecksumValidatorTest::csArray[] = { "29b0e7878271645fffb7eec7db4a7473a1c00bc1",
"4df75a661cb7eb2733d9cdaa7f772eae3a4e2976",
"0a4ea2f7dd7c52ddf2099a444ab2184b4d341bdb" };
void IteratableChunkChecksumValidatorTest::testValidate() {
BitfieldMan bitfieldMan(100, 250);
bitfieldMan.setAllBit();
Strings checksums(&csArray[0], &csArray[3]);
DefaultDiskWriterHandle diskWriter = new DefaultDiskWriter();
diskWriter->openExistingFile("chunkChecksumTestFile250.txt");
ChunkChecksumHandle chunkChecksum = new ChunkChecksum(DIGEST_ALGO_SHA1,
checksums,
100);
IteratableChunkChecksumValidator validator;
validator.setDiskWriter(diskWriter);
validator.setBitfield(&bitfieldMan);
validator.setChunkChecksum(chunkChecksum);
validator.init();
validator.validateChunk();
CPPUNIT_ASSERT(!validator.finished());
validator.validateChunk();
CPPUNIT_ASSERT(!validator.finished());
validator.validateChunk();
CPPUNIT_ASSERT(validator.finished());
CPPUNIT_ASSERT(bitfieldMan.isAllBitSet());
checksums[1] = "ffffffffffffffffffffffffffffffffffffffff";
chunkChecksum = new ChunkChecksum(DIGEST_ALGO_SHA1,
checksums,
100);
validator.setChunkChecksum(chunkChecksum);
validator.init();
while(!validator.finished()) {
validator.validateChunk();
}
CPPUNIT_ASSERT(bitfieldMan.isBitSet(0));
CPPUNIT_ASSERT(!bitfieldMan.isBitSet(1));
CPPUNIT_ASSERT(bitfieldMan.isBitSet(2));
}
